Abstract
This paper presents a fuzzy color extractor based algorithm to segment color images into meaningful regions. The algorithm proposes a strategy for selecting seeds of color extraction and uses the region growing method to stop the iteration of extraction process. This algorithm automatically determines the number of clusters that represent the segmented color regions. The algorithm is applied to segment a number of image samples to evaluate its performance in comparison with existing approaches.
